Transaction 21f7616fe417b8c8cfef3791e88b3a8423b1057e7e420dbe54fff8630f3631c8
1 Input
2 Outputs
- 21f7616fe417b8c8cfef3791e88b3a8423b1057e7e420dbe54fff8630f3631c8:0
- 21f7616fe417b8c8cfef3791e88b3a8423b1057e7e420dbe54fff8630f3631c8:1
value 16673
address 19QwZb8CwFTffAcvxGcn9gDGiHeNXEGNtb
value 127180
address 3D2ppNSfCUqgHNng4sjz8yh8HjLa8DNGZN